Not the best second half performance ever but only the one real chance for them at 2-1 which was the header Forster saved. We seemed to lose the midfield battle a bit and stood off them too much which meant we weren’t competitive enough for breaking balls. Wanyama still picked up a lot of loose balls because of his strength but we seemed to be giving them too much space.

Thought the two centre backs defended really well though and Hooper was excellent up front. Stokes and Matthews were a bit hit and miss but overall we were very much the better team.

Main thing was another win anyway and 11 in a row is excellent going.

Good win in the end though it was more difficult than it should have been. I thought we dropped off them too much in the second half but the header from Daly was the only clear chance they created other than the goal. That was a very good save from Forster and we should have had a third goal ourselves from Sammy’s header.

Hooper was my MOTM - thought his goal, workrate throughout and clever link up play was excellent. Wanyama faded somewhat after a brilliant first half. Rogne and Mulgrew defended very stoutly but it wasn’t one of Matthews’ better displays. Izzy looks a bit rusty too, as you’d expect. Ledley and Brown have had better games too. Sammy was good overall but a few sloppy moments and should have buried that diving header.

Forrest with his sheer pace and trickery gives us something extra so we need him back. Nice to see Commons back in the fold and he did well when he came on.
